The 395261-001 HP Mini PCIe 54G WiFi 802.11a/b/g/n High-Speed WLAN NIC is a compact wireless adapter designed to fit into Mini PCIe slots, providing devices with access to multiple WiFi standards. It balances speed and compatibility, making it a fitting option for embedded and laptop systems that require reliable wireless connectivity without extensive hardware changes. |

The 395261-001 HP Mini PCIe 54G WiFi card provides reliable wireless connectivity for devices requiring embedded network solutions. It is commonly used in laptops and compact form-factor systems to enable high-speed WLAN access and maintain consistent wireless communication. Built to support multiple WiFi standards including 802.11a, b, g, and n, this network interface card ensures compatibility across various wireless environments.
